I have an Asus A7N8X - Deluxe.

I am wondering if anybody knows whether it will run RAID configurations on the standard IDE (Parallel ATA) channels.

The motherboard book has got SATA-RAID 0/1 written all over it. Does this indicate that RAID is ONLY available over SATA??

As far as I know A7N8X Deluxe only supports SATA RAID but not PATA RAID.

The raid is only on the SATA connections. You can use the SATA-PATA converter, but that usually causes some latency in the conversion and slows your drives down a bit, though if you're using raid that wouldn't matter.

I finally had to put in an Adaptec 1200A RAID card to make the system work.

I guess I should have read the docs closer but when it said that it did RAID I assumed that it would do it directly from the Mobo and therefore with any HDD.

It does need a SATA drive OR a PCI Raid card to be added.
